This webinar, recorded Nov. 4, 2020, aims to increase awareness of OSHA’s national emphasis program focusing on silica compliance. The goal is to identify and reduce or eliminate worker exposures to respirable crystalline silica in general industry, maritime and construction. OSHA’s 2016 crystalline silica rule is now in full effect, and enforcement patterns and guidance are available for organizations in the construction and general industry sectors. OSHA’s Sven Rundman, ASSP’s Adele Abrams and CPWR’s Eileen Betit explore the legal and technical challenges of regulatory compliance and provide a perspective on potential changes to the rule.
